I took up my role as Donor Relations Officer at the Development Trust in September 2018 and I have been able to learn more about cancer research through the impact of philanthropy. My team is hoping to smash their £4.5 million target for cancer research at the University of Aberdeen and I am keen to do my part to contribute to this. 

With new research estimating that one in two of us will get cancer in our lifetime, the team and I need your support to help us discover better ways to prevent, diagnose and treat this terrible disease. 

I am running in memory of my grandfather, Major John Hogg Jamieson who passed away from stomach cancer in 2015.

Please visit and share my page to keep updated with my progress and to see how close I am to my own target. 

The run takes place on Saturday 27 April 2019.

About the charity

The University of Aberdeen Development Trust raises funds to support the institution's development as an international centre of excellence in teaching and research. The charity is expanding the scholarship programme to address both talent and hardship, securing the world's finest academics, funding groundbreaking medical research, and creating outstanding facilities to share with the wider community.
